The StormRelay fan-out receives alerts from the Cloudmere ingest service and distributes them to regional subscriber queues. Maintainers should understand that ordering is only guaranteed per region, not globally, so consumers must tolerate out-of-order severity updates. Backpressure is handled by the Quillback buffer, which drops stale alerts after ten minutes. All calls to Cloudmere's publish endpoint require authentication; the current key follows below.

gateway credential: zpat7_wu4aBVX

# Findry — Environments

Quick reference for new joiners. Findry's relevance tuning runs in three environments: sandbox (synthetic queries only), tune (shadow traffic from the Orlan marketplace), and prod. All boost-weight experiments start in sandbox; promotion to tune requires a signed-off offline eval. Never edit prod weights directly — changes go through the Relever pipeline. Tune resets nightly, so persist notes in the wiki, not the console. The tune environment currently runs with these values.

config for tagaf-bawif:
[norok]
host = norok.ordinworks.local
user = norok_svc
database = norok_prod

Escalation (Pick-List Optimizer): If the Granaryline optimizer produces empty or looping pick routes for more than two consecutive waves, first disable the route-merge flag and rerun the batch. If throughput stays below threshold after thirty minutes, page the fulfillment on-call, then notify the Harwick DC shift lead. Persistent failures escalate to the optimizer owners, who triage within one business hour. Raise escalation questions at the next sync.

escalation mailbox, kaweg-kahif: druwyn.sordor@nelvroworks.corp

Heads up: if the Lintrock baseline file in the Quarrow repo drifts from main, CI fails with a "stale baseline" error even when the code is fine. Quick fix is to regenerate the baseline on a clean checkout and re-push. If a customer build is blocked, confirm the failing run matches the token below before escalating.

build token for yadug-yagag: htk21_c863c33eb8b82c0c9c152

Vendor note: the turnstile counter firmware at Halverton Arena is supplied by Gatewise Systems under our Q3 maintenance agreement. Their SDK update changed the pulse debounce default from 40ms to 25ms, which explains the count drift flagged in review. Patch accordingly before merging. For contract terms or firmware questions, reach the Gatewise account team here.

pager mailbox: casix@tolvaqsys.internal